Sumario:A measurement of the top-antitop (t¯t) charge asymmetry is presented using data corresponding to an integrated luminosity of 4.6 fb−1 of LHC pp collisions at a centre-of- mass energy of 7 TeV collected by the ATLAS detector. Events with two charged leptons, at least two jets and large missing transverse momentum are selected. Two observables are studied: Aℓℓ C based on the identified charged leptons, and At¯t C , based on the reconstructed t¯t final state. The asymmetries are measured to be Aℓℓ C = 0.024 ± 0.015 (stat.) ± 0.009 (syst.) , At¯t C = 0.021 ± 0.025 (stat.) ± 0.017 (syst.) . The measured values are in agreement with the Standard Model predictions.
